1. TradeGecko
TradeGecko is a cloud-based inventory management software designed for small and medium-sized businesses. It offers features such as order management, stock control, multichannel selling, and reporting. TradeGecko integrates with popular e-commerce platforms like Shopify, WooCommerce, and Amazon to streamline order fulfillment processes. It also provides real-time visibility into inventory levels, allowing businesses to make data-driven decisions. TradeGecko is known for its user-friendly interface and robust reporting capabilities, making it a popular choice among businesses looking to optimize their inventory management processes.
2. Zoho Inventory
Zoho Inventory is another cloud-based inventory tracking software that caters to businesses of all sizes. It offers features such as order management, invoicing, barcode scanning, and multi-location support. Zoho Inventory integrates seamlessly with other Zoho applications like Zoho CRM and Zoho Books, providing a holistic view of your business operations. The software also includes advanced analytics tools to help businesses identify trends and make informed decisions. Zoho Inventory is known for its affordability and ease of use, making it a great choice for startups and growing businesses.
3. Fishbowl
Fishbowl is a popular inventory tracking software that integrates with QuickBooks to provide a comprehensive inventory management solution. It offers features such as order management, asset tracking, manufacturing, and reporting. Fishbowl is designed for businesses in industries like manufacturing, distribution, and retail that require complex inventory management capabilities. It also includes advanced features such as lot tracking, serial number tracking, and multi-currency support. Fishbowl is known for its robustness and scalability, making it a top choice for businesses with complex inventory management needs.
4. NetSuite
NetSuite is an enterprise resource planning (ERP) software that includes inventory tracking capabilities. It offers features such as order management, supply chain management, demand planning, and financial management. NetSuite integrates with other NetSuite applications to provide a unified view of your business operations. The software is designed for large enterprises with complex inventory management requirements. NetSuite is known for its scalability and customization options, making it a top choice for businesses looking for an all-in-one ERP solution.
5. Wasp Inventory Control
Wasp Inventory Control is a comprehensive inventory tracking software that provides features such as barcode scanning, order management, asset tracking, and reporting. It is designed for small and medium-sized businesses looking to improve their inventory management processes. Wasp Inventory Control integrates with popular accounting software like QuickBooks and Sage to streamline operations. The software also includes advanced features such as automated reordering, cycle counting, and user permissions. Wasp Inventory Control is known for its affordability and industry-specific solutions, making it a top choice for businesses in sectors like healthcare, manufacturing, and retail.
